Mom Arrested After Leaving 3-Year-Old Alone in Car While Visiting Jail: Cops

The 21-year-old mother was arrested by Orange County deputies on Sunday.

A young mother was arrested in Florida over the weekend after cops say she left her child in a hot car while visiting a jail.

Rachael Etienne allegedly left the 3-year-old in the vehicle for more than 20 minutes without the engine running Sunday before a corrections officer making the rounds at the Orange County Jail discovered the child inside, deputies said.

Authorities said the temperature was 91 degrees with a heat index of 110 degrees and that the child was drenched in sweat, WKMG reported.

Etienne was found inside the jail, where she was visiting an inmate.

She was taken into custody and charged with child neglect after cops say she admitted to leaving the child alone for about 20 minutes.

The 21-year-old has since bonded out of jail.

The Department of Children and Families placed the child in the care of a family member.
